返回顶部
首页 > 资讯 > 后端开发 > PHP编程 >PHP开发中遇到的Windows PATH配置问题,如何解决?
  • 0
分享到

PHP开发中遇到的Windows PATH配置问题,如何解决?

开发技术windowspath 2023-07-22 19:07:24 0人浏览 佚名
摘要

在进行PHP开发的过程中,经常会遇到windows PATH配置问题,这对于初学者来说可能会比较棘手。在本文中,我们将探讨在Windows环境下,如何解决php开发中遇到的PATH配置问题。 一、什么是PATH变量? 在讲解如何解决PAT

在进行PHP开发的过程中,经常会遇到windows PATH配置问题,这对于初学者来说可能会比较棘手。在本文中,我们将探讨在Windows环境下,如何解决php开发中遇到的PATH配置问题。

一、什么是PATH变量?

在讲解如何解决PATH配置问题之前,我们需要了解一下什么是PATH变量。PATH变量是操作系统用来查找可执行文件的一种环境变量。当我们在命令行中输入一个命令时,操作系统会在PATH变量中查找相应的可执行文件,并执行该文件。在Windows环境下,我们可以通过环境变量设置来修改PATH变量。

二、PHP开发中的PATH问题

在PHP开发中,PATH问题通常出现在我们需要使用PHP命令行工具时。例如,我们需要在命令行中运行PHP脚本,或者使用Composer等PHP包管理工具时,就需要使用PHP命令行工具。但是,在Windows环境下,PHP命令行工具的路径并不会自动添加到PATH变量中,这就导致了我们在使用PHP命令行工具时会遇到“未知命令”或“找不到文件”等错误。

三、解决PATH配置问题的方法

在Windows环境下,解决PHP开发中的PATH配置问题,可以采取以下两种方法:

1.手动添加PHP命令行工具路径

我们可以手动将PHP命令行工具路径添加到PATH变量中。具体步骤如下:

(1)在Windows资源管理器中找到PHP安装目录下的“php.exe”文件。

(2)右键点击“php.exe”文件,选择“属性”选项。

(3)在“属性”窗口中,复制“位置”字段中的路径。

(4)打开“控制面板” -> “系统和安全” -> “系统” -> “高级系统设置”。

(5)在“高级”选项卡中,点击“环境变量”按钮。

(6)在“系统变量”中找到“Path”变量,点击“编辑”按钮。

(7)在“编辑环境变量”窗口中,在变量值的末尾添加“;”(分号),然后粘贴刚才复制的PHP命令行工具路径,最后点击“确定”按钮即可。

2.使用Windows Powershell自动添加PHP命令行工具路径

如果我们不想手动添加PHP命令行工具路径,也可以使用Windows PowerShell自动添加。具体步骤如下:

(1)打开Windows PowerShell。

(2)输入以下命令:

setx /M PATH $($Env:Path + ";C:path	ophp")

其中,将“C:path ophp”替换为PHP命令行工具的实际路径。

(3)按回车键执行命令。

执行完上述命令后,Windows会自动将PHP命令行工具路径添加到PATH变量中。

四、演示代码

下面是一个简单的PHP脚本,演示了如何使用PHP命令行工具来执行脚本:

<?php
echo "Hello, world!";
?>

如果我们没有解决PATH配置问题,直接在命令行中输入“php hello.php”时,会提示“未知命令”或“找不到文件”等错误。但是,如果我们按照上述方法解决了PATH配置问题,就可以顺利执行该脚本了。

总结

在PHP开发中,解决Windows PATH配置问题对于开发者来说是非常重要的。本文介绍了两种解决方法,即手动添加PHP命令行工具路径和使用Windows PowerShell自动添加路径。希望对PHP开发者有所帮助。

--结束END--

本文标题: PHP开发中遇到的Windows PATH配置问题,如何解决?

本文链接: https://lsjlt.com/news/363548.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

猜你喜欢
  • PHP开发中遇到的Windows PATH配置问题,如何解决?
    在进行PHP开发的过程中,经常会遇到Windows PATH配置问题,这对于初学者来说可能会比较棘手。在本文中,我们将探讨在Windows环境下,如何解决PHP开发中遇到的PATH配置问题。 一、什么是PATH变量? 在讲解如何解决PAT...
    99+
    2023-07-22
    开发技术 windows path
  • 如何解决小程序开发中遇到的问题
    这篇文章主要介绍了如何解决小程序开发中遇到的问题,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。小程序面试题1. bindtap和catchtap的区别是什么?bind事件绑定...
    99+
    2023-06-14
  • 如何解决SpringBoot配置文件application.yml遇到的问题
    这篇文章将为大家详细讲解有关如何解决SpringBoot配置文件application.yml遇到的问题,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。配置文件application.yml遇到的坑1.第一...
    99+
    2023-06-29
  • PHP开发者必知:Windows PATH配置详解
    在Windows平台上,如果你想要在命令行中运行PHP脚本,你需要将PHP加入到系统的PATH环境变量中。PATH环境变量是一个包含可执行文件路径的列表,当你输入一个命令时,系统会在这些路径中查找可执行文件。 在本文中,我们将会学习如何在...
    99+
    2023-07-22
    开发技术 windows path
  • 关于IDEA配置Hibernate中遇到的问题解决
    发现问题 1.在配置User.hbm.xml文件时, table处无法找到t_user的表,于是alt+enter显示Assign Data Sources 将Data Sourc...
    99+
    2024-04-02
  • MERGE开发中遇到的问题
    在使用merge开发中遇到的问题。 有一个需求,需要从基础表中取数据放到目标表,如果目标表中已经有基础表的数据了,就修改目标表中的数据, 如果没有基础表中的数据就把基础表的数据插入到目标表中。因此用到m...
    99+
    2024-04-02
  • Windows环境下PHP开发,解决PATH问题的正确姿势
    在Windows环境下进行PHP开发时,经常会遇到PATH问题。这个问题很常见,但是解决起来并不难。本文将会介绍Windows环境下PHP开发的正确姿势,包括如何解决PATH问题。 环境变量 在Windows环境下,环境变量是非常重要的...
    99+
    2023-07-22
    开发技术 windows path
  • PHP技术开发中遇到的常见问题及解决方法
    在PHP技术开发过程中,我们常常会遇到一些问题,这些问题可能涉及语法错误、性能问题、安全漏洞等等。本文将介绍几个PHP技术开发中常见的问题,并提供相应的解决方法,以及具体的代码示例。一、语法错误1.1 多行注释问题在PHP中,多行注释以 /...
    99+
    2023-10-21
    内存泄漏 跨域问题 数据库连接问题
  • Web开发中遇到的Python问题及解决方法
    Web开发中遇到的Python问题及解决方法随着互联网的迅猛发展,Web开发变得越来越重要。而Python作为一种功能强大、易于学习的编程语言,成为了Web开发的首选语言之一。然而,在Python的Web开发过程中,会遇到各种各样的问题。本...
    99+
    2023-10-22
    解决方法 关键词:Web开发 Python问题
  • windows播放文件时遇到问题如何解决
    在Windows播放文件时遇到问题时,你可以尝试以下解决方法:1. 确保媒体文件的格式与Windows支持的媒体文件格式兼容。如果文...
    99+
    2023-09-20
    windows
  • ASP开发必知:解决Windows环境下的Path问题
    在Windows环境下进行ASP开发时,经常会遇到一个问题,那就是Path问题。Path问题指的是在ASP页面中使用绝对路径或相对路径时,由于服务器的根目录和ASP文件所在目录不同,导致无法正确访问相关资源的问题。本文将介绍如何解决这个问...
    99+
    2023-09-02
    面试 path windows
  • PHP开发中经常遇到的兼容性问题
    php 兼容性问题及解决之道:常见兼容性问题: 函数和常量更改、语法变化、函数库依赖性、扩展兼容性。解决之道: 检查 php 版本依赖性,使用现代语法和函数,管理函数库依赖性,测试代码在...
    99+
    2024-05-09
    php 兼容性
  • 解决springsecurity中遇到的问题
    目录spring security中遇到的问题1.An Authentication object was not found in the Security Context2.拦截...
    99+
    2023-01-28
    spring security spring security问题
  • 如何解决MySQL使用中遇到的问题
    这篇文章给大家分享的是有关如何解决MySQL使用中遇到的问题的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。sql_mode=only_full_group_by引起group b...
    99+
    2024-04-02
  • Windows下PHP开发,如何正确设置PATH?
    在进行PHP开发的过程中,正确设置PATH是非常重要的。PATH是环境变量,它告诉操作系统在哪里找到需要执行的程序。如果PATH设置不正确,就会导致PHP无法正常运行。 以下是正确设置PATH的步骤: Step 1:下载PHP 首先,你需...
    99+
    2023-07-22
    开发技术 windows path
  • 如何解决webpack4配置ssr环境遇到“document is not defined”的问题
    这篇文章主要为大家展示了“如何解决webpack4配置ssr环境遇到“document is not defined”的问题”,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带领大家一起研究并...
    99+
    2024-04-02
  • 解决spring boot创建项目遇到配置的问题
    目录spring boot创建项目遇到配置的问题如下图所示需要修改sping运行时读取的地址SpringBoot项目创建及一些常见问题处理1.先创建一个maven项目,确保可以正常使...
    99+
    2024-04-02
  • mybatis配置Mapper.xml文件时遇到的问题及解决
    目录mybatis配置Mapper.xml文件遇到的问题错误提示错误原因及解决办法mybatis的mapper.xml配置详情mapper.xml是什么?使用步骤总结mybatis配...
    99+
    2023-01-09
    mybatis配置Mapper.xml Mapper.xml文件问题 mybatis Mapper.xml文件
  • MongoDB技术开发中遇到的并发访问问题解决方案分析
    MongoDB技术开发中遇到的并发访问问题解决方案分析引言:在当今互联网时代,数据的规模和复杂性不断增长,使得数据库系统面临着越来越严峻的并发访问问题。尤其在大数据领域,MongoDB作为一款非常受欢迎的NoSQL数据库技术,也面临着并发访...
    99+
    2023-10-22
    解决方案 MongoDB 并发
  • 如何解决写gulp遇到的ES6问题
    这篇文章给大家分享的是有关如何解决写gulp遇到的ES6问题的内容。小编觉得挺实用的,因此分享给大家做个参考,一起跟随小编过来看看吧。前言Gulp.js 是一个自动化构建工具,开发者可以使用它在项目开发过程...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作